What is a Brewery Consultant?

A brewery consultant is a professional who specializes in providing expert advice and guidance to breweries in various aspects of their operations. These consultants typically have extensive experience and knowledge in the brewing industry and can offer valuable insights and solutions to help breweries improve their efficiency, quality, and profitability.

What services do brewery consultants offer?

Brewery consultants offer a wide range of services to help breweries improve their operations. Some common services include:

1. **Business planning**: Consultants can help breweries develop business plans, set goals, and create strategies for growth and success.

2. **Operations management**: Consultants can assist breweries in optimizing their production processes, inventory management, and supply chain logistics.

3. **Quality control**: Consultants can help breweries implement quality control measures to ensure that their products meet industry standards and customer expectations.

4. **Marketing and branding**: Consultants can help breweries develop marketing strategies, build brand awareness, and attract new customers.

5. **Financial analysis**: Consultants can help breweries analyze their financial performance, identify areas for improvement, and develop strategies to increase profitability.

What qualifications should a brewery consultant have?

When hiring a brewery consultant, breweries should look for candidates with the following qualifications:

1. **Industry experience**: Consultants should have extensive experience working in the brewing industry, preferably in a variety of roles and settings.

2. **Education**: Consultants should have a relevant degree or certification in brewing, business, or a related field.

3. **References**: Consultants should be able to provide references from past clients who can attest to their expertise and professionalism.

4. **Communication skills**: Consultants should have strong communication skills, both written and verbal, to effectively convey their recommendations and insights to brewery staff.

5. **Problem-solving skills**: Consultants should be able to think critically and creatively to solve complex problems and improve operations.
